ホームページ > 記事 > ウェブフロントエンド > CSSを使用してズームインおよびズームアウト効果を実現する方法
まずレンダリングを見てみましょう:
(推奨チュートリアル: CSS チュートリアル)
コード例は次のとおりです:
<template> <div> <button>缩小</button> <button>放大</button> <button>关闭</button> </div></template> <script>export default { data() { return { flag_fullpageWebView: 1 } ; } }; </script> <style scoped>.windowAction { margin-top: -5px; -webkit-app-region: no-drag; min-width: 70px; text-align: right; button { &:hover { color: #a8aabd; } } .min { width: 14px; height: 14px; background-color: transparent; font-size: 0; margin-right: 18px; position: relative; color: #878896; &:after { content: ""; width: 100%; position: absolute; left: 0; bottom: 0; border-bottom: 2px solid; } } .fullpage { width: 16px; height: 16px; color: #878896; border: 2px solid; background-color: transparent; font-size: 0; margin-right: 18px; } .close { width: 18px; height: 18px; font-size: 0; background-color: transparent; position: relative; color: #878896; transform: rotate(45deg) translate(-2px, 2px); &:before, &:after { content: ""; position: absolute; } &:before { width: 100%; left: 0; top: 50%; transform: translateY(-50%); border-top: 2px solid; } &:after { height: 100%; left: 50%; top: 0; transform: translateX(-50%); border-left: 2px solid; } } } </style>
推奨される関連ビデオ チュートリアル: css ビデオ チュートリアル
以上がCSSを使用してズームインおよびズームアウト効果を実現する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。